Seeds for Kids was created to develop these essential skills through experiencing the pillars of Social-Emotional Education (SEL), aligned with the CASEL* model, and materializing the concepts in the children's book "The Octopus with Colorful Legs," which addresses emotions and skills in a playful and accessible way.
Designed by a certified parenting educator and a future of work specialist, the program prepares children to know themselves better, relate with more empathy, and navigate a constantly changing world with greater confidence.

The pillars of this initiative were based on CASEL:
-> Global base of several programs around the world focused on social-emotional learning (SEL).
*Collaborative for Academic, Social, and Emotional Learning :
Collaboration for Academic, Social and Emotional Learning ).
US non-profit organization that promotes the teaching of social-emotional skills in schools.

When schools systematically develop students' social and emotional skills, the results include
.png)
.png)
.png)
Improved academic performance
Decrease in incidents of problem behavior
Improved quality of relationships
(Children become valuable, responsible and constructive members of society)
